City writer ’Herolpius’ to be decorated with ’Konkani Kutam Award’


Mangalore Today News Network

Mangaluru, Sep 14, 2016: Konkani Kutam Bahrain, a voluntary forum exclusively formed for promoting Konkani language, literature and culture, selected Gratian Pius D’Silva who goes by the pen name of Herolpius for the 15th Konkani Kutam award 2016.The forum in its endeavor to support Konkani writers and artists introduced the award that consists of Rs 50,000 in cash, citation, and memento, in 2002. The award is conferred by analyzing and evaluating significant contribution to Konkani cause.

The award will be presented at a glittering ceremony which will be held on September 23 in Bahrain. Gratian was born in Kudupu, under Kulshekar Parish, Mangaluru on August 14, 1954. His first Konkani short story in Kannada script was published aged 16. After graduation, he went to New Delhi, where he worked for Indian Council of World Affairs. He passed the competitive examination and joined union ministry of home affairs, where he worked for 37 years.


He has secured post-graduate diploma in Konkani. So far, his 197 short stories, 225 poems, 329 articles, five serial articles, 127 ’theen khille’ - nano serial articles, jokes and crosswords have been published in various Konkani magazines and Konkani websites. A serial of 16 chapters on the ’Kanara Konknni Christian Marriage traditions’ was published in 2012-13. His short stories were also translated in Kannada and published in various periodicals.

He has written articles and stories in Hindi and English. His eight novels and two collections of satiric stories were published in book form. He wrote and directed one drama and five one act plays in Konkani and acted as lead actor in one such drama. One of his novel Dhon Thembe Dhukhan (Two Drops of Tears) won him Konkani Bhasha Mandal, Goa award. He is the recipient of Mahan Vyakthi (2007) by Karnataka Konkani Sahitya Academy and other awards.
